On this edition of Conversations, Dr. Gabby Wild joins host Dan Skinner to talk about “How to Speak Animal: A Guide to Learning How Animals Communicate,” from National Geographic Kids. Wild is a Doctor of Veterinary Medicine (DVM) with degrees from Cornell University. She creates educational videos and teaches children internationally about wildlife conservation.
